I just dealt with this. Just lightly tap the bends back toward the inside going back and forth between the bends. It will true up the circumference almost like it never happened and the clamp for the...
Yep, that's it. The horseshoe shaped part. I found that when changing my locks out, that the steel connection rods are easily bent which in turn had them slightly rubbing parts of the door...
Driving - you're likely looking at a bad transmission computer governor. They will start in 2nd or 3rd or do all kinds of crazy things when bad. Do some searches on this site to find more info

I don't use it to protect the SS. Fingerprints were the main reason I tried it and it's been excellent for that. Dirt hasn't been any more of a problem that it was before using it.
Someone on this forum mentioned Turtle Wax Ice Spray Wax. I tried it out and it's the best, easiest thing I've found so far to use as a polish. It is hands down the best thing I've used for...
